Pipe leak repair services involve identifying and fixing leaks within a property's plumbing system. When a pipe develops a crack, hole, or corrosion, it can lead to water wastage, increased utility bills, and potential water damage. Professional service providers use specialized tools and techniques to locate the source of the leak, even when it’s hidden behind walls or beneath floors. Once the leak is pinpointed, they perform repairs that restore the integrity of the plumbing, helping to prevent further damage and ensure the system functions properly.

These services help address a variety of plumbing problems, including sudden drops in water pressure, unexplained increases in water bills, and visible water stains or damp spots on walls and ceilings. In some cases, leaks may be silent, causing long-term damage without obvious signs. Repairing leaking pipes promptly can prevent more serious issues like mold growth, structural damage, or costly water damage repairs. Local contractors can assess the situation and recommend the most effective repair solutions to restore safe, efficient plumbing.

Pipe leak repair is commonly needed in residential properties such as single-family homes, townhouses, and apartment complexes. Older homes with aging plumbing systems often experience leaks due to corrosion or pipe deterioration. Newer properties may also require repairs if pipes have been damaged during renovations or due to accidental impacts. Commercial properties, including small businesses and multi-unit buildings, may also benefit from leak repairs to maintain operations and prevent water-related disruptions. In all cases, a professional assessment can help determine the best course of action to resolve the issue efficiently.

The overview below groups typical Pipe Leak Repair proj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in your area.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Smaller Repairs - minor pipe leaks, such as those in accessible locations, typically cost between $250 and $600. Many routine repairs fall within this range, depending on the pipe material and location.

Moderate Repairs - more involved leak repairs, including replacing sections of pipe or fixing hidden leaks, usually range from $600 to $1,500. These projects are common for mid-sized plumbing issues.

Large or Complex Repairs - extensive leak repairs or those involving difficult access can cost $1,500 to $3,000 or more. Fewer projects reach this tier, often requiring specialized equipment or significant labor.

Full Pipe Replacement - replacing entire sections or whole systems can range from $3,000 to $8,000+, with larger, more complex projects potentially exceeding this. Local contractors can provide estimates based on specific circumstances.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What are common signs of a pipe leak? Signs include unexplained water bills, damp spots on walls or ceilings, mold growth, or the sound of running water when no fixtures are in use.

How do professionals typically locate a hidden leak? They use specialized tools such as pressure testers, moisture meters, or video pipe inspection equipment to identify leak locations without extensive damage.

What types of pipe leak repairs do local contractors perform? They handle various repairs including patching small leaks, replacing damaged pipe sections, or rerouting plumbing lines as needed.
